Preventative Maintenance: Stop the Leak Before It Starts
Unplanned plumbing emergencies are costly and stressful, but most can be prevented with a proactive plan tailored to coastal life. Start with the basics: pressure testing and water hammer control protect appliances and fittings, while periodic anode checks extend the life of storage hot water tanks—critical in salty air. A trusted plumber woonona or Wollongong specialist will map your system, identify weak points, and stage upgrades strategically. Replacing a few corroded sections of pipework, re‑seating leaking taps, and isolating noisy valves can save thousands by avoiding ceiling collapses or swollen cabinetry.
Drainage deserves special attention in the Illawarra. Tree roots chase moisture along clay joins, stormwater pits clog after heavy wind, and older terracotta lines shift on steep blocks. Scheduled CCTV inspections reveal hairline cracks before they invite roots, and hydro‑jetting keeps lines clear without chemicals that can harm the environment. Where lines are damaged, pipe relining often solves the problem without excavation, preserving lawns, decks, and driveways. Roof plumbing matters too: clean gutters, secure flashings, and correctly graded downpipes prevent overflow into eaves and living areas when rain belts in off the ocean.
Efficiency upgrades round out a preventative plan. Dual‑flush cisterns, water‑rated tapware, and well‑sized continuous‑flow gas or heat pump systems cut bills while improving performance. In homes with solar or battery setups, an experienced plumbing wollongong team can integrate tempering and recirculation loops for quick hot water at taps with minimal heat loss. Backflow testing for properties near commercial precincts and schools ensures water safety, while correctly maintained pressure‑limiting valves protect household fixtures. Real‑World Wins: Coastal Case Studies That Prove the Difference
Coastal conditions challenge even well‑built systems, but targeted strategies deliver durable results. In one Woonona renovation, a family’s water ran brown after weekend storms. A site assessment found aging galvanised lines feeding the bathroom and laundry. Rather than tearing out walls, the crew rerouted PEX lines through the roof cavity, installed a pressure‑limiting valve to tame spikes, and swapped in a heat pump hot water unit with a smart tempering valve. The result: cleaner water, lower bills, and a system built to withstand salt‑laden breezes—all without major demolition. In a Corrimal café, repeated drain slowdowns threatened weekend trade. CCTV showed fat build‑up and a sag in the line. The fix combined hydro‑jetting, a correctly sized grease trap, and a short section of relined pipe to remove the belly. Staff received a simple maintenance checklist: periodic enzyme dosing, trap inspections, and staged clean‑outs ahead of peak seasons. With trade waste compliance documented and flow restored, the café resumed reliable service—and sidestepped costly after‑hours callouts. Stormwater is another recurring theme. A Thirroul homeowner’s lower level flooded twice in one autumn. Investigations uncovered undersized downpipes, clogged leaf guards, and a pit set too shallow for the site’s gradient. Upgrades included larger-capacity gutters, additional downpipes, a deeper pit, and an inline check valve to stop backflow from street surges. After the works, the next heavy rain left the yard dry and the lower level safe. Preventing flood damage isn’t dramatic—but the financial and emotional relief is enormous.
Commercial and strata settings benefit from systematic programs. A multi‑storey complex in Wollongong battled inconsistent hot water and frequent relief valve discharges. Technicians balanced recirculation loops across risers, replaced worn non‑return valves, and reset tempering units to safe, compliant delivery temperatures. Clear documentation and asset tagging now guide annual maintenance, and complaints have nearly vanished. In an Unanderra workshop, annual backflow testing revealed a failed device; a same‑day swap kept operations compliant and protected the public supply—routine work, but critical for safety.
